The wait is finally over.  Over a year in development, the Governmental Agency Process Streamlining (GAPSTM) program is a simple, straight forward approach that results in greatly improved processes for public sector agencies.

Through GAPStm, your agency can:

  • Work collaboratively to define and implement improvement opportunities
  • Move beyond accountability to process improvement
  • Reach consensus on objective criteria of what process waste looks like to avoid subjective bickering about what needs to improve
  • Through its actions, clearly communicate how the agency values its people by providing a structured path of:
    • Soliciting improvement ideas for a particular process.
    • Objectively assessing the impact of the idea on the process.
    • Acting on the idea to make it a reality.
  • Gain the knowledge to keep the program expanding using internal resources  (through Train-the-Trainer classes and licensing of course materials) to avoid the continuing need for outside trainers and consultants.
  • Assess the value of GAPSTM as it relates to your particular agency with a low investment of both time and capital.

Based on the proven "lean" concepts as successfully applied for years by many of the world's best-run companies, GAPStm is specifically adapted to address the challenges faced by public sector agencies.  Improvements are made in bite-sized pieces-one process at a time. The program is designed to transfer knowledge to agency personnel so there is no long term reliance on outside trainers and consultants to keep the program progressing.
